How to Choose the Right Roofing Company

When it comes to your home, you want to make sure that it is well protected from the elements. Your roof system plays a vital role in keeping your home protected, so it is important to choose a roofing company that can provide you with the quality materials and installation that you need.

This begs the question, how do you choose the right roofing company? In this post, we will discuss some tips for choosing the right roofing company. We’ll help you weed out the fly-by-night roofers and find a company that you can trust to protect your home.

Do your Research

When you are looking for a roofing company, it is important to do your research. You can start by asking your friends and family if they have any recommendations. Once you have a few companies in mind, you can check out their websites and read online reviews. This will help you get a feel for the type of service that they provide.

Here are a few things to look for when you are reading online reviews:

  • Make sure that the reviews are from actual customers
  • Look for reviews that mention the quality of the materials and installation
  • See if there are any red flags, such as a high number of negative reviews or consistent complaints

After you’ve done your research, you should have a good idea of which companies are worth considering.

Ask Potential Roofing Contractors for References

Once you’ve narrowed down your choices, you can start contacting potential roofing contractors. When you are speaking with a representative from the company, be sure to ask for references. A reputable roofing company should have no problem providing you with a list of satisfied customers.

Ideally, these should be local references that you can contact to ask about their experience with the company. Make sure to ask about how satisfied they were with the quality of materials and installation.

Some potential questions to ask references:

  • How satisfied were you with the quality of your work?
  • Did the roofing company finish the job on time and on a budget?
  • Would you recommend this company to others?
  • Were there any issues with the roofing materials or installation?

Check Licensing and Insurance

Verify that the roofing company is licensed and insured. This is important because it protects you in the event that something goes wrong during the roofing process. If your state does not require roofing contractors to be licensed, check to see if the company is a member of any professional organizations. These memberships typically require companies to adhere to certain standards.

In addition, make sure that the roofing company has liability insurance and workers’ compensation insurance. This will protect you from being held responsible if one of their employees is injured while working on your roof.

Ask About the Company’s Warranty Policy

A warranty is a good indicator of the quality of work that you can expect from a roofing company. Most reputable companies will offer some type of warranty on their workmanship and materials. Be sure to ask about the length of the warranty and what it covers.

You should also find out if the company uses any subcontractors. If so, make sure that the warranty is still valid. Sub-contractors are not always held to the same standards as the primary roofing contractor, so you want to make sure that you are still protected in the event of a problem.

Get Quotes from Multiple Companies

When you are getting quotes from roofing companies, be sure to compare apples to apples. Ensure that each company uses the same materials and that their quote includes the same type of warranty. In addition, be sure to ask about any hidden fees or charges. The last thing you want is to be surprised by a bill that is higher than you expected.

You should also find out how long each company has been in business. While this is not necessarily an indicator of quality, it can give you some peace of mind to know that the company has a track record of success.

Focus on Quality Over Price

When comparing quotes from roofing companies, it is important to focus on quality over price. It is better to pay a little bit more for a company that will do a good job than to save a few dollars and end up with a sub-par roof. In the long run, you will be glad that you spent the extra money to get a high-quality roof.

A roof is a big investment, so you want to ensure that you get the best possible value for your money. By following these tips, you can be sure that you will find a roofing company that will meet your needs and exceeds your expectations.

Get Everything in Writing

Once you’ve chosen a roofing company, be sure to get everything in writing. This includes the estimate, the warranty, and the scope of work. This will protect you in the event that something goes wrong.

A written contract will also give you a clear idea of what to expect from the roofing process. Be sure to read over the contract carefully before signing it. If there is anything that you don’t understand, be sure to ask for clarification.

You should also find out what type of payment the company accepts. Most companies will require a deposit upfront, but some may allow you to pay in instalments. Be sure to get all the details in writing so there are no surprises down the road.

Red Flags to Watch Out For

There are a few red flags that you should watch out for when choosing a roofing company. As you talk to different companies, be sure to listen for any of the following:

  • A company that pressures you to sign a contract immediately
  • A company that uses high-pressure sales tactics
  • A company that offers a “too good to be true” price
  • A company that asks for a large deposit upfront

If you come across any of these red flags, it is best to move on to another company. These are all signs that you will not be getting the best possible value for your money.


Choosing the right roofing company is an important decision. There are many factors to consider when making this choice. The most important factor is the quality of the workmanship. Make sure to get references and check them out thoroughly. Also, be sure to get a written estimate before any work is done. With a little research, you can find the perfect roofing company for your needs.

Here at Intelligent Design Roofing, we pride ourselves on our quality workmanship. We have been in business for years and have a long list of satisfied customers. We offer a free written estimate and would be happy to answer any questions you have. Contact us today to get started on your new roof!